i am setting the formatter for log records, the severity field is printing empty in the final log message. The code compiles fine but not working as expected. please advise. The documentation on the boost log is very cryptic and unclear.
auto logFmt = (
boost::log::expressions::stream
<<boost::log::expressions::format_date_time<boost::posix_time::ptime>("TimeStamp", "%Y-%m-%d:%H:%M:%S")
<<"|"<< boost::log::expressions::attr<boost::log::trivial::severity_level>("Severity")
<<"|pid:"<<boost::log::expressions::attr<boost::log::process_id>("ProcessID")
<<"|tid:"<<boost::log::expressions::attr<boost::log::thread_id>("ThreadID")
<<"| "<<boost::log::expressions::smessage);

The problem is that you didn't add the severity level attribute. This attribute is normally provided by the logger, but you're using the logger_mt
logger, which doesn't add any attributes and ignores the argument you provide to the BOOST_LOG_SEV
macro. You should use severity_logger_mt
or some other logger that provides support for severity levels. This logger will add the severity level attribute to every log record made through it and will set the level to the value you specify in the BOOST_LOG_SEV
macro call.
